About the only thing worth talking about:

DETROIT -- Johan Franzen has been cleared to practice with the Red Wings.

Franzen (concussion-like symptoms) skated on his own for the second consecutive day Thursday and has been cleared by doctors to begin working out with the team, which he will do on Friday.

Coach Mike Babcock said Franzen is skating well. Babcock expects Franzen to be in the lineup at some point in the Stanley Cup Finals, although not likely in Game 1 on Saturday.

"He'll be available, I don't know at what point," Babcock said. "We're really optimistic. Doctors will make those decisions (when Franzen will play). I don't think he'll play in Game 1."

Added general manager Ken Holland, "He's been working out and he's feeling a lot better. He's doubtful for Game 1."

Franzen, who leads the league with 12 playoff goals, has been unavailable since Game 2 of the previous series against Dallas when persistent headaches forced him out of the lineup.
